#7f7150 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#7f7150 is composed of 49.8% red, 44.3%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 11% magenta, 37% yellow and 50.2% black. It has a hue angle of 42.1 degrees, a saturation of 22.7% and a lightness of 40.6%. #7f7150 color hex could be obtained by blending #fee2a0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666666.

Shades and Tints of #7f7150

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070604 is the darkest color, while #fcfbfa is the lightest one.

Tones of #7f7150

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6f6b60 is the less saturated color, while #cf9100 is the most saturated one.
